a. Note:   Obituary: 1826 - 1918. Jane Agnes Hamilton was born January 6, 1826, in County Down, Ireland, and died at her home in Cass, July 14, 1918, as the result of a broken hip, being 92 years, six months and eight days old. At the age of 16 years she joined the Presbyterian church, and always attended church whenever possible. When she was 25 she came with her parents to America and settled in Wisconsin. She was one of the family of six children, all having preceded her to the better land. She was married to O. T. Day, and to this union was born four children, Simon Andrew, Alfred Anthony, George and Thomas William. George and Alfred preceded her in death. In 1858, the family removed to Iowa, and here she spent the remainder of her life. There is left to mourn her loss, her two sons, Simon and Thomas, the latter with whom she made her home for the past 35 years, seven grand-children, who did all that loving hands could do for her. Their greatest pleasure was when they could render her some service. At the last her greatest pleasure was to hear them read the bible, the only book she cared for. The funeral was held Tuesday at Cass church, Rev. Geo. Hughes officiating. Interment was at Cass Center Cemetery.

  HAMILTON men in the Tithe Applotment Books - The Tithe Applotment Books are a vital source for genealogical research for the pre-Famine period, given the loss of the 1821-51 Census records. They were compiled between 1823 and 1837 in order to determine the amount which occupiers of agricultural holdings over one acre should pay in tithes to the Church of Ireland (the main Protestant church and the church established by the State until its dis-establishment in 1871):
